.map{background-color:#000;color:#fff;padding:calc(1vw + 1rem) 0}@media (max-width:1200px){.map{padding:calc(2vw + 2rem) 0}}.map__inner{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:calc(1vw + 1rem)}@media (max-width:1200px){.map__inner{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:0}}.map__content{padding:calc(2vw + 2rem) 0;-webkit-box-flex:0;-ms-flex:0 0 45%;flex:0 0 45%}@media (max-width:1500px){.map__content{-webkit-box-flex:0;-ms-flex:0 0 50%;flex:0 0 50%}}@media (max-width:1200px){.map__content{-webkit-box-flex:0;-ms-flex:0 0 60%;flex:0 0 60%;padding:0}}.map__content .top_text{font-family:archivo-condensed,sans-serif;font-size:32px;line-height:38px;margin-bottom:calc(1.5vw + 1.5rem);position:relative;text-decoration:underline;text-decoration-line:1px;text-underline-offset:.3em}@media (max-width:1200px){.map__content .top_text{font-size:22px;line-height:22px;text-decoration:none}.map__content .top_text:after{border-bottom:2px solid #fff;content:"";height:2px;left:0;position:absolute;top:calc(100% + .25vw + .25rem);width:100%}}.map__content .text{width:75%}@media (max-width:1200px){.map__content .text{display:none;font-size:18px;line-height:24px}}.map__content h2{font-size:80px;line-height:80px;margin-bottom:calc(1vw + 1rem)}@media (max-width:1200px){.map__content h2{font-size:56px;line-height:58px}}.map .text a{color:inherit;text-decoration:underline}.map__image{-webkit-box-flex:1;-ms-flex-positive:1;flex-grow:1}.map__image img,.map__image object,.map__image svg{height:100%!important;-o-object-fit:contain;object-fit:contain;width:100%!important}.map__image svg path{cursor:none!important;outline:none!important;position:relative;-webkit-transition:all .3s ease-in-out;transition:all .3s ease-in-out;fill:#000}.map__image svg path:hover{fill:#b9b827}.map__image .text{display:none}@media (max-width:1200px){.map__image{width:100%}.map__image .text{display:block}}.map__image__pin{display:none!important;height:40px;pointer-events:none;-webkit-transition:all .2s ease-in;transition:all .2s ease-in;width:40px}@media (max-width:768px){.map__image__pin{height:25px;width:25px}}.map__image__pin:before{background-color:#fff;border-radius:50%;content:"";height:20px;position:absolute;-webkit-transform:translate(10px,10px);transform:translate(10px,10px);width:20px}@media (max-width:768px){.map__image__pin:before{height:12.5px;-webkit-transform:translate(6.25px,6.25px);transform:translate(6.25px,6.25px);width:12.5px}}.map__image__pin:after{border:2px solid #fff;border-radius:50%;content:"";height:40px;opacity:.3;position:absolute;-webkit-transition:all .3s ease-in-out;transition:all .3s ease-in-out;width:40px}@media (max-width:768px){.map__image__pin:after{height:25px;width:25px}}.tippy-box[data-theme~=map]{background-color:transparent!important;position:relative}@media (min-width:768px){.tippy-box[data-theme~=map]{-webkit-transform:translate(calc(100% + 8px),-100%)!important;transform:translate(calc(100% + 8px),-100%)!important}}.tippy-box[data-theme~=map] .tippy-content{background-color:#000;border:2px solid #fff;overflow:hidden;padding:calc(.75vw + .75rem);position:relative;z-index:10}.tippy-box[data-theme~=map] img{height:auto;max-width:140px}@media (max-width:768px){.tippy-box[data-theme~=map] img{max-width:100px}}@media (hover:hover){.tippy-box[data-theme~=map]:after,.tippy-box[data-theme~=map]:before{border:2px solid #fff;border-radius:50%;bottom:-19px;content:"";left:-19px;position:absolute;z-index:-1}.tippy-box[data-theme~=map]:before{height:42px;width:42px}.tippy-box[data-theme~=map]:after{bottom:-8px;height:20px;left:-8px;width:20px}}